playlist

A playlist is a digital cage promising freedom by gathering selected tracks, yet delivers the terror of infinite scrolling and playback anxiety. Users pretend to seek the perfect soundtrack but end up crushed by the burden of choice. Sharing invites the indifferent gaze of others, while keeping it private ensures no one ever listens. Each added song forces a reckoning with past selves, leaving only the dread of silence. It masquerades as liberation while orchestrating a no-escape, endless loop in modern life.

playlist sharing

Playlist sharing is the act of covertly trespassing into another's musical preferences under the guise of goodwill, scattering illusions of self-presentation and bonding. Posing as a benign exchange, it is in truth a competitive sport of ratings and rankings. A friendly 'check out my playlist' quickly metamorphoses into the dread of being judged down to your soul. Once shared, there is no turning back, and you may find yourself caught in an unwanted storm of critique, traversing a ritual on thin ice in the digital age.

shared playlist

A shared playlist is a communal digital feast where everyone nibbles on tracks but no one wants to own the leftovers. By constantly adding songs, participants blur any sense of responsibility, only to blame the group when tastes clash. Those seeking likes sacrifice genuine self-expression in the name of sharing. In the end, it closes with an anonymous deletion—the ultimate digital conspiracy.
